Profile Summary
Enerflex Ltd. is a Canada-based integrated global provider of energy infrastructure and energy transition solutions, delivering natural gas processing, compression, power generation, refrigeration, cryogenic, and produced water solutions. The Company's North America segment is engaged in manufacturing natural gas infrastructure under contract, refrigeration, processing, and electric power equipment, including custom and standard compression packages and modular natural gas processing equipment, refrigeration systems and produced water treatment services. Its Latin America segment operates its energy infrastructure assets under take-or-pay contracts, providing after-market services. The Company's Eastern Hemisphere segment operates its energy infrastructure assets under take-or-pay contracts, manufacturing, after-market services, including parts and components, as well as operations, maintenance, and overhaul services, and rentals of compression and processing equipment.

The PE ratio (or price-to-earnings ratio) is the one of the most popular valuation measures used by stock market investors. It is calculated by dividing a company's price per share by its earnings per share.
The PE ratio can be seen as being expressed in years, in the sense that it shows the number of years of earnings which would be required to pay back the purchase price, ignoring inflation. So in general terms, the higher the PE, the more expensive the stock is.
